Edith Abbott was born in 1734 in Long Island City, Queens, New York, the child of Benjamin Abbott And Hannah Burroughs. Edith Abbott married Thomas Sutton, Thomas Sutton Abbott, and had children including Abraham Abbott Sutton, Abraham Sutton, Abraham Sutton Abbott, Elizabeth Sutton, James Abbott Sutton, James Sutton Abbott, Thomas Sutton. Edith Abbott passed away in 1816 in Westernville, Oneida County, New York, USA.
